Conspiracy theories are flying around after reports that a secret government satellite went missing during the most recent SpaceX launch. The Zuma satellite is rumored to be lost in space, but not everyone is convinced that's true.
Miriam Kramer, Deputy Science Editor at Mashable, says that no one knows exactly what happened to the Zuma satellite. However, she suspects that something did, in fact, go wrong.
SpaceX has claimed that everything went well on their end during the Sunday night launch. Since the launch was classified, Kramer says we will most likely never know exactly what happened.
